The Variability Of Frozen-soil Parameters And Its Applying In Slope Reliability Analysis

With the completing of the large construction projects in the western part, such as Qinghai-Tibet Railway project, West-East Gas Transmission Project and the South-North Water Diversion project works, a good opportunity was provided for us to research the engineering geology and geotechnical engineering in cold regions。Its research, particularly slope stability research, under freeze-thaw condition, was of great significance for project construction.This paper combined with the parameters variation factors in the slope stability under freeze-thaw condition, introduced Random Field Theory to analysis soil spatial variability of its own,and summarized the relevant characteristics of frozen soil parameters. According to the probability model of the freezing-soil parameters, the Parameters indicators of the frozen soil was evaluated comprehensively.According to the special environment in which the slop of cold regions, the influencing factors of cold region slope stability was discussed, and cold region slops were classed.The slope stability in freezing process, the change law of slope stability in melting process, and the influenced factors of freeze-thaw cycles on the stability of the slope were discussed. The most dangerous sliding surface of Slope in the freezing process was determined, and then the reliability of the sliding surface was used to optimize the evaluation of it.This paper used ANSYS software simulating couple of both the temperature field and the stress field, calculate the largest deep-thaw and deep-freeze. And It came to the conclusion that the temperature field has much influence on stress field. And the influencing factors and degree on slope collapsing by the freezing-thawing parameters mutated under the temperature field environment were deeply studied.
